Output d91cd0cb2517fc517ca7154b50372ca8ca1dab4e5b6e365f549492f9af5b8582:3

value
56768453
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df3914fb2ae77a525e4b97edc83751deaf9fcb9 OP_EQUAL
address
3QqnfTAa2K8PLC1yAPzkgtke7GJbeXJfte
transaction
d91cd0cb2517fc517ca7154b50372ca8ca1dab4e5b6e365f549492f9af5b8582
spent
true